PORT ANGELES, WASH. –  The Coast Guard is looking for suspects who pointed a green laser light at a Coast Guard helicopter crew conducting training at the Port Angeles coast guard station Wednesday evening.

A Dolphin helicopter crew safely landed after they were hit by a laser multiple times.

The Coast Guard says air coverage transferred to he Whidbey Naval Air Station and another station  for a brief period due to the incident.

Two of the three airmen had to be medically grounded pending further eye examinations.

The crew say the laser light originated around 9 p.m. in the vicinity of 4th and 8th Streets on the east side of Lincoln Street in Port Angeles.
